Heim > Web-Frontend > CSS-Tutorial > Was erhalten Sie für die Verwendung eines Sucheingangstyps?

Was erhalten Sie für die Verwendung eines Sucheingangstyps?

尊渡假赌尊渡假赌尊渡假赌
Freigeben: 2025-03-17 10:20:12
Original
316 Leute haben es durchsucht

Was erhalten Sie für die Verwendung eines Sucheingangstyps?

Die Verwendung eines Sucheingabetyps bietet mehrere Funktionen, bietet jedoch auch einige Macken:

  1. Rundes Aussehen (Safari): Safari rendert Sucheingaben mit einem abgerundeten Erscheinungsbild, obwohl dies nicht immer mit dem aktuellen MacOS -Styling übereinstimmt. Obwohl es nicht von Natur aus negativ ist, kann es inkonsistent sein.

  2. Schriftgröße Override (Safari): Safari ignoriert benutzerdefinierte font-size Einstellungen für Sucheingänge. Dies erfordert die Verwendung von -webkit-appearance: none; (oder sein nicht fixiertes Äquivalent), um das Standardstyling zu überschreiben, eine gängige Praxis auf den Websites.

  3. Schaltfläche Löschen: Ein integriertes "X" -Symbol wird im Eingabefeld angezeigt, wenn Text vorhanden ist, sodass Benutzer die Eingabe einfach löschen können. Dies ist wohl die vorteilhafteste Funktion bei der Verwendung eines Sucheingabetyps und bleibt auch nach dem Styling -Überschreiben bestehen.

  4. Autokaponete: Browser liefern automatische Vorschläge, die auf früheren Suchbegriffen basieren. Obwohl dies nicht exklusiv für die Suche in Eingaben ist, ist es in diesem Zusammenhang am relevant und logischsten.

  5. Formularrolle: Hinzufügen einer role="search" zum übergeordneten Attribut<form> Element verbessert die Zugänglichkeit, indem es den Zweck des Formulars für assistive Technologien klar identifiziert.</form>

  6. Beschriftungsanforderung: ein richtiges<label></label> Element ist für die Zugänglichkeit von entscheidender Bedeutung, auch wenn ein Vergrößerungsglassymbol oder ein Platzhaltertext visuell verwendet wird.

  7. Inkrementelles Attribut (nicht standardmäßig): Ein nicht standardmäßiges inkrementelles Attribut löst ein entkerntes Suchereignis im DOM-Element aus, das für Live-Suchfunktionen nützlich ist. Die Browserunterstützung ist jedoch begrenzt (fehlt in Firefox).

  8. Arbeitsplatzsicherheit (für Front-End-Entwickler): Die Komplexität des Sucheingabestylings gewährleistet eine fortgesetzte Beschäftigung für Front-End-Entwickler!

Das obige ist der detaillierte Inhalt vonWas erhalten Sie für die Verwendung eines Sucheingangstyps?.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!

Erklärung dieser Website
Der Inhalt dieses Artikels wird freiwillig von Internetnutzern beigesteuert und das Urheberrecht liegt beim ursprünglichen Autor. Diese Website übernimmt keine entsprechende rechtliche Verantwortung. Wenn Sie Inhalte finden, bei denen der Verdacht eines Plagiats oder einer Rechtsverletzung besteht, wenden Sie sich bitte an admin@php.cn
Beliebte Tutorials
Mehr>
Neueste Downloads
Mehr>
Web-Effekte
Quellcode der Website
Website-Materialien
Frontend-Vorlage